.hero{background-size:cover;height:100vh;left:0;max-height:none;min-height:900px;position:relative;right:0;top:-120px}.hero .heading{margin:0 auto;padding:0;position:relative;top:400px}.hero .heading .button{margin:30px}.extra-large{color:#3d1951;text-decoration:none}.section-header{color:#3d1951;font-size:32px;font-weight:700;line-height:40px}.intro-subheader{padding-bottom:20px;padding-top:20px;text-align:center}.benefits{display:flex;flex-wrap:wrap;justify-content:center;padding:40px 0 25px;position:relative}.benefits .benefit{float:left;height:auto;padding:5px;text-align:center;width:100%}.benefits .benefit img{border-radius:50%;height:150px;margin-bottom:10px}.benefits p{padding:0}.main-video-section{background-color:#f3f3f3;padding:10px}.main-video-section .main-video-content{margin:75px}.faq{padding:75px 0}@media screen and (min-width:768px){.benefits .benefit{margin:0 5px;width:calc(33% - 10px)}.video-frame{height:500px;width:800px}section.content{text-align:left}}@media screen and (min-width:1144px){.benefits{height:100%}}@media screen and (max-width:565px){.video-frame{height:200px;width:240px}.hero .heading{top:350px}}